Does anybody know of a script to convert perl regular expressions to the
extended POSIX expressions? I've cobbled something together, but it's
probably far from ideal.
The problem I'm working on is passing fairly large quantities of text
through about 3,000 different regular expressions, and this isn't the
fastest thing in the world in perl. Flex barfs because of too many
expressions so I have a simple C program that compiles them all once then
loops through the compiled expressions.
